REM power failure leaves riders stranded and trust shaken

Passengers stuck between stations as trains lose power

According to recent accounts shared by riders and summarized in local coverage, a REM train operating on the South Shore branch lost power mid-route, stopping between stations and trapping passengers in cars perched high over the surrounding roadway. With the system running on elevated guideways over the Champlain Bridge corridor, those on board described being stuck some two storeys above ground as the cars sat motionless.

Reports indicate that the train remained immobilized long enough for crowds to build on platforms at nearby stations such as Panama and Brossard, compounding delays across the evening rush. Some riders described watching other trains sit idle on adjacent tracks, with little real-time information provided about what was happening or how long it would last.

Service slowdowns and interruptions have been reported repeatedly over the past several weeks on the REM. Local broadcasters have documented incidents ranging from power supply problems to equipment failures that have forced trains to halt between Gare Centrale in downtown Montreal and key South Shore stations.

While the operator has stated in past incidents that shuttle buses and alternative travel options are deployed when interruptions exceed a certain duration, riders caught on the elevated sections have limited choices until power is restored or trains can be moved to the nearest platform.

Growing pattern of breakdowns on a showcase network

The latest stoppage follows a string of REM disruptions this summer involving various parts of the network, including segments between downtown and the South Shore and sections serving the Mount Royal tunnel corridor. Published reports in recent weeks have highlighted multi-hour service interruptions at peak times, often linked to technical issues with rolling stock or electrical equipment.

Coverage from Montreal news outlets has described afternoon and evening rush-hour trips cut short between stations such as Canora, Côte-de-Liesse, Gare Centrale and Panama, with trains halted on the line and passengers asked to disembark and search for alternate routes. On other days, the system has operated at reduced speed, with trains taking significantly longer than scheduled to reach their destinations.

These recurring problems come as the REM continues to expand. The initial South Shore branch opened in 2023, with subsequent phases bringing the automated system through the Mount Royal tunnel and out toward the West Island and Deux-Montagnes. Riders weigh buses, bikes and cars amid uncertainty

As issues pile up, some commuters who had embraced the REM as a reliable alternative to driving are now reconsidering their daily habits. Social media discussions show riders calculating whether to plan extra time around potential breakdowns, shift back to the Montreal Metro, or rely more heavily on buses, bicycles and private cars.

Several recurring themes emerge from these user accounts. Riders describe missing work appointments, daycare pickup times and long-planned social events because of sudden mid-route stoppages. Others explain that they now check transit apps and community forums before leaving home, scanning for reports of problems on the REM before committing to a trip that depends on it running smoothly.

Publicly available information from regional transit agencies outlines formal contingency plans, including shuttle buses and suggested alternative routes when REM service is disrupted. However, recent rider testimony suggests that implementation can feel uneven on the ground, particularly when large crowds are moved suddenly from trains to bus stops or when failure points occur on elevated sections where evacuation is impractical.

For travellers headed to and from the South Shore, the looming decision is often whether to trust that the REM will complete the trip as scheduled or revert to slower but perceived-as-safer options such as conventional buses over the Champlain Bridge or car travel across the river.
